The fur is about to fly between a cheerful cat sitter and a grumpy hockey nerd in this hilarious and charming rom-com from New York Times bestselling author Helena Hunting.

Kitty Hart has become internet famous as the Kitty Whisperer for her expertise on all things feline, and as a result, her cat-sitting business is booming. But lately, she has a terrible feeling that maybe her life isn’t quite going where it’s supposed to—especially after falling face-first into her newest client. Not exactly the best first impression.

Fortunately, Miles Thorn is just as bad at first impressions. Strike one: he doesn’t like cats, especially Prince Francis, the haughty and mischievous Sphynx his mom left in his care. Strike two: tackling her to the floor in a misguided attempt to save the pet he continually calls “the gremlin.”

As awkwardness slides into attraction and things start to turn purr-sonal, will these two complete opposites ever be able to find their furry-tail ending?

Kara's Review

4.5 out of 5 stars

A Love Catastrophe is Helena Hunting’s newest fun and quirky rom-com. I love Helena and her books and this one is very entertaining and quite funny. I’m not a lover of over the top slapstick humor, so there were a few times where I just said “yikes” and kept going. I really love Miles and Kitty was fun. There was also a lot of emotions, and some deeper topics happening around the fun that balanced out the humor. I loved their meet cute and enjoyed their fun love story. They were supportive of each other and once they got over the silly antics of how they met, they were just too cute!
